Original Gizmo voice actor Howie Mandel not returning for animated series

Last Updated on August 2, 2021

GREMLINS is an 80's property that I'm surprised didn't already have an animated series based on it. Hell, even more adult fare like RAMBO, ROBOCOP, and ATTACK OF THE KILLER TOMATOES got Saturday Morning Cartoons! But that's all about to change with the upcoming HBO Max animated series GREMLINS: SECRETS OF THE MOGWAI.

Here's the official synopsis:

Set in 1920s Shanghai, Secrets of the Mogwai will tell the story of how 10-year-old Sam Wing met the young Mogwai called Gizmo.

Meanwhile, Geek Vibes Nation recently scored an interview with executive producer of the series, Tze Chun. In the interview, he mentioned some interesting tidbits about the show, such as the fact that production on the show is still moving ahead due to already mostly being set up to be remote, that the show will be serialized and feature "evil" Mogwai that apparently are different than the eponymous Gremlins, and that – as the headline points out – Howie Mandel won't be reprising his role as the voice of Gizmo, but that other cast members from the film's may make cameos.

Meanwhile, GREMLINS: SECRETS OF THE MOGWAI will be premiering on HBO Max sometime next year.
